nib2cib is attributing bogus paths to images set in an ImageView, for instance. Mine seems to want to look in Frameworks/AppKit/Resources/, which I wouldn't put project images in anyway. Is there any way to tell it where image resources can be found?

Nevermind--it looks like images need to go into the Resources folder, which the Xcode projects generated by Xcodecapp won't let you do easily.
